Job Description

As a Freight Operations Supervisoryou will report in to the Freight Branch Manageron a daily basis. You will be responsible for the following areas for responsibility across the Manchester office:

  • Managing a small team of 12 specialist freight forwarders across air, sea and road freight.
  • Overseeing the team responsible for preparing road, air and sea freight pricing & customer quotations - informing about the freight prices, port charges, cost of special documents, insurance prices as well as prices for handling the goods.
  • Organising transport through third party transit means - such as full loads, part loads, courier, air freight, sea freight and dedicated transport.
  • Providing valid insurance for the vehicles - trucks and trailers
  • Providing appropriate transportation means with adequate load capacity and regulations around ADR via road freight.
  • Handling customs entries and arranging billings for VAT/Duties
  • Ensuring, booking and conducting customs clearance.
